STATEMENT OF RESEARCH INTERESTS
Dr Cole's research team is focused upon understanding and curing MND by generating zebrafish models of the disease. The fish models are created to understand how motor neurons die in MND patients. Zebrafish are an established research model organism that offers several advantages. In particular, zebrafish are transparent, allowing us to watch motor neurons degenerate in a living fish, providing a unique opportunity to visualise and understand MND as it actually happens. Several MND causing genes that produce incorrect proteins have been identified from MND patients. The Lab inserts these human genes into zebrafish which makes them produce the same proteins. His team can then try to understand the mechanism that results in motor neurone degeneration in MND/ALS. The hope is to make a breakthrough that will lead to an effective treatment or cure.
